Output e6750d339673a4479192f4f8731d62a5124d0f85b32acca84c3cd2bae64f81c9:0

value
75635898
script pubkey
OP_0 OP_PUSHBYTES_20 b538be44abef1d2d43255f412a3111afdc196f5b
address
bc1qk5utu39tauwj6se9taqj5vg34lwpjm6mr2d5j7
transaction
e6750d339673a4479192f4f8731d62a5124d0f85b32acca84c3cd2bae64f81c9
confirmations
362227
spent
true